Description
It seems the most recent incident with reactions have broken some messages. Users are unable to see the reaction on a message (including myself) and when I react with the emoji that used to be there, I can see the users that had reacted before the incident but the reaction does not persist. If I open the same channel in the browser version or reload the client, I can't see the reaction anymore

Expected Behavior
The reaction that used to be there should be returned by the API when fetching the message.
Current Behavior
No reactions are returned when fetching the message, reacting with the emoji that used to be there doesn't work but when I react and hover over the message, the client is able to fetch the users who had reacted before the incident, indicating the reaction still exists but is in a broken state.
